Overview
#4C2C0F is a warm, dark color. In RGB it is 76, 44, 15, in HSL 28.5°, 67.0%, 17.8%, and in CMYK 0.0%, 42.1%, 80.3%, 70.2%. The nearest named color is RAL 8007 Fawn Brown.

Color Psychology
Dark browns like chocolate and espresso project richness, indulgence, and masculine elegance. They carry the warmth of wood-paneled studies and aged leather, evoking comfort and established tradition. These deep tones suggest solidity, dependability, and mature sophistication.
Design Usage
Dark brown excels as a text color alternative to pure black, providing warmth and reducing visual harshness. It suits coffee roasters, chocolate brands, and heritage accessories with a tradition focus. Pair it with cream, gold, or burnt orange for a luxurious, warm-toned design system.

Frequently Asked Questions
What are the RGB, HSL, and CMYK values of #4C2C0F?
RGB(76, 44, 15) · HSL(28.5, 67.0%, 17.8%) · CMYK(0.0%, 42.1%, 80.3%, 70.2%)
Does #4C2C0F meet WCAG contrast on white?
12.54:1 — WCAG AA Pass, AAA Pass for normal text.
What text color is readable on #4C2C0F?
Use FFFFFF text on a #4C2C0F background; contrast on black is 1.67:1.
